picoli-mcp
MCP server for picoli.site — URL shortening and click analytics for AI agents.
Shorten URLs, track clicks, and analyze link performance directly from your AI assistant.
Setup
1. Get your API key
Create an account at picoli.site and get your API key from the dashboard.
2. Configure your MCP client
Claude Desktop / Claude Code
Add to your MCP configuration:
{
"mcpServers": {
"picoli":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"picoli-mcp"],
"env": {
"PICOLI_API_KEY": "your-api-key-here"
}
}
}
}
Cursor
Add to .cursor/mcp.json:
{
"mcpServers": {
"picoli":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"picoli-mcp"],
"env": {
"PICOLI_API_KEY": "your-api-key-here"
}
}
}
}
Tools
shorten_url
Create a short URL with an optional custom slug.
Example prompts:
- "Shorten https://example.com/very-long-article-url"
- "Create a short link for https://my-site.com with slug 'launch'"
shorten_urls
Create multiple short URLs at once (up to 500).
Example prompts:
- "Shorten these 3 URLs: ..."
get_link_stats
Get click statistics for specific links (bot traffic excluded).
Example prompts:
- "How many clicks did my 'launch' link get?"
- "Show me stats for these slugs: launch, demo, blog-post"
list_links
List all shortened URLs with click counts and pagination.
Example prompts:
- "Show me all my short links"
- "List my links sorted by clicks"
get_analytics
Get analytics overview: top 10 links, daily click trends, and totals.
Example prompts:
- "Show me my link analytics for this week"
- "What are my top performing links?"
- "Give me click stats from 2026-01-01 to 2026-01-31"
Environment Variables
| Variable | Required | Default |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
PICOLI_API_KEY | Yes | — | Your picoli.site API key |
PICOLI_BASE_URL | No | https://picoli.site | API base URL (for self-hosted instances) |
Development
git clone https://github.com/yun/picoli-mcp.git
cd picoli-mcp
npm install
npm run build
Test locally:
PICOLI_API_KEY=your-key npx tsx src/index.ts
